Quick Summary
The U.S. Department of Agriculture Animal Plant Health Inspection Services (APHIS) is soliciting proposals for Janitorial Services for its 9,500 sq. ft. office in Amityville, NY. This is a Service-Disabled Veteran-Owned Small Business (SDVOSB) Set-Aside opportunity for a firm-fixed-price contract. Quotations are due by February 7, 2026.
Scope of Work
The contract requires twice-weekly janitorial services (Tuesday and Thursday) during business hours (preferably 9:00 am - 3:00 pm) for approximately 9,500 square feet. The vendor will provide all labor, supplies, equipment, tools, and supervision. Routine duties include: emptying trash, dusting, cleaning/disinfecting six lavatories, refilling dispensers (vendor-furnished supplies), vacuuming/mopping floors, wiping kitchen appliances, and removing garbage. Periodic services include: quarterly window washing (inside and outside) and annual carpet steam cleaning (July). The approximately 600 sq ft garage/storage space is not included in the routine janitorial scope.
Contract Details
- Type: Firm-Fixed-Price Requirements Contract (Request for Quotation - RFQ)
- Duration: One (1) base year (March 1, 2026 - February 28, 2027) plus four (4) one-year option periods, for a total potential duration of five (5) years.
- Set-Aside: Service-Disabled Veteran-Owned Small Business (SDVOSB) (FAR 19.14)
- NAICS Code: 561720 - Janitorial Services (Small Business Size Standard: $22 Million)
Submission & Evaluation
Proposals will be evaluated based on the Lowest Price Technically Acceptable (LPTA) criteria, with award made to the offeror representing the best value. Pricing will be evaluated on the total contract value, including the base year plus all four option years. Key submission components include:
- Cover page with required information.
- Acknowledgement of Solicitation Amendments.
- Completed Pricing Schedule (Attachment 1).
- Three (3) Past Performance references.
- Price. Offers must hold prices firm for 90 calendar days.

Clarifications & Notes
- If a scheduled cleaning day falls on a federal holiday, the service is skipped and does not need to be rescheduled.
- A closet and shelving unit are available for equipment and supplies storage.
- Specific details on restroom supplies (dispenser counts, paper towels in kitchen/gym) and window height (11-12 feet) are provided.
